WebApr 13, 2024 · Kirchhoffs Circuit Laws allow us to solve complex circuit problems. Kirchhoff's First Law/ Kirchhoffs Current Law. It states that the “total current or charge entering a junction or node is exactly equal to the charge leaving the node as it has no other place to go except to leave, as no charge is lost within the node“.
